CC   -!- FUNCTION: Sorting receptor that directs prohormones to the regulated
CC       secretory pathway. Acts also as a prohormone processing enzyme in
CC       neuro/endocrine cells, removing dibasic residues from the C-terminal
CC       end of peptide hormone precursors after initial endoprotease cleavage.
CC       {ECO:0000250|UniProtKB:Q00493}.
CC   -!- CATALYTIC ACTIVITY:
CC       Reaction=Release of C-terminal arginine or lysine residues from
CC         polypeptides.; EC=3.4.17.10;
CC   -!- COFACTOR:
CC       Name=Zn(2+); Xref=ChEBI:CHEBI:29105;
CC         Evidence={ECO:0000250|UniProtKB:P00730};
CC       Note=Binds 1 zinc ion per subunit. {ECO:0000250|UniProtKB:P00730};
CC   -!- SUBUNIT: Interacts with secretogranin III/SCG3.
CC       {ECO:0000250|UniProtKB:Q00493}.
CC   -!- SUBCELLULAR LOCATION: Cytoplasmic vesicle, secretory vesicle
CC       {ECO:0000250|UniProtKB:Q00493}. Cytoplasmic vesicle, secretory vesicle
CC       membrane {ECO:0000250|UniProtKB:P15087}; Peripheral membrane protein
CC       {ECO:0000250|UniProtKB:P15087}. Secreted
CC       {ECO:0000250|UniProtKB:P15087}. Note=Associated with the secretory
CC       granule membrane through direct binding to lipid rafts in intragranular
CC       conditions. {ECO:0000250|UniProtKB:Q00493}.
CC   -!- SIMILARITY: Belongs to the peptidase M14 family. {ECO:0000305}.
